使用 sdeservice 命令在 Windows 上创建 ArcSDE 服务

您可以通过 MS-DOS 提示符使用 sdeservice 命令在 Windows 服务器上创建并注册 ArcSDE 服务。

提示提示:

sdeservice 命令随 ArcSDE 应用程序服务器一同安装。

必须首先执行带 create 操作的 sdeservice 命令。在除 Oracle 之外的所有数据库上,再次执行带 register 操作的 sdeservice 命令,以指定此新服务将用于哪个数据库。

针对 PostgreSQL 中某地理数据库执行此操作的语法如下所示:

sdeservice -o create -d POSTGRESQL,PGINSTANCE -i <service> –p <ArcSDE_admin_password> 
[–n] [–H <sde_directory>] [–u <service_user>] [–P <service_user_password>] 
[–s <data_source>]
sdeservice -o register -d POSTGRESQL,PGINSTANCE -r ADMIN_DATABASE 
-v <registry_value> -i <service> -p <ArcSDE_admin_password>

方括号 ([ ]) 中的内容为可选项,视具体情况而定。有关使用 sdeservice 命令的详细信息,请参阅随 ArcSDE 应用程序服务器安装提供的《管理命令参考》中的 sdeservice 命令主题。

步骤:
  1. 在允许使用 ArcSDE 命令的计算机上打开 MS-DOS 命令提示符窗口。
  2. 输入带 create 操作的 sdeservice 命令。

    以下示例介绍了在同一台服务器上安装 ArcSDE 和数据库时如何创建服务。要了解 ArcSDE 和数据库位于不同服务器上时对 create 操作使用的语法,请参阅从远程 Windows 服务器创建 ArcSDE 服务

    sdeservice -o create -d POSTGRESQL,postgresql-x64-9.0 
    -i sdesvc -p nomira -s myserver
    

    如果未通过 -i 选项指定一个名称,则会使用默认名称 esri_sde。

  3. 输入带 register 操作的 sdeservice 命令。
    sdeservice -o register -d POSTGRESQL,postgresql-x64-9.0 
    -r ADMIN_DATABASE -v mygdb -i sdesvc -p nomira
    

    这会在注册表中为该服务创建 ADMIN_DATABASE 值。

相关主题

9/15/2013